    Dragons coach Shane Flanagan has called on his entire spine to deliver, not just halfback Lachlan Ilias, as the team looks to pull off a gigantic upset against the Storm.

    The Red V are coming off the bye and are still searching for their first victory of the season after they coughed up a late lead against Souths in round two to lose by a point.

    Ilias was criticised for not setting up for a field goal of his own, with Flanagan’s post-match comments making it clear he wasn’t thrilled with how his team handled the final few minutes of that match.

    But Flanagan is backing his chief playmaker to bounce back at home against the Storm, with halves partner Kyle Flanagan also needing to lift.

    “He’s had a really good training week,” the coach said.

    “It wasn’t just Lachie, it was a lot of players in the team. I was frustrated about our performance, but Lachie knows, Kyle knows and our senior players know that someone’s got to take responsibility.

    “I’ve got to take responsibility for it and we’ve got to be held accountable when we don’t perform and it’s not up to standard.

    “We’ll move forward from it and learn from it because it’s only early days. We’ve got to make sure it doesn’t happen again.”

    The Dragons have shown glimpses of brilliance this year with some nice attacking shape down the left edge, which is why Flanagan isn’t ready to push the panic button as calls grow for him to shake up the spine.

    Their four main men looked great in the trials, with new recruits Damien Cook and Clint Gutherson to provide the calming influence against Melbourne’s elite spine.
